Many forecast results can become fields in your visualizations. Exact dates are invalid for forecasting. Will the forecast be dynamic or static? Time Series Analysis - A Comprehensive Guide - Analytics Vidhya This can cause a problem because the value for this fractional quarter is treated by the forecasting model as a full quarter, which will typically have a lower value than a full quarter would. Forecasting and Time Series Analysis in Tableau Time series analysis with Tableau is as simple as drag and drop. Rating: 4.5 out of 54.5(599 ratings) 4,716 students Created byR-Tutorials Training Last updated 12/2018 English English [Auto] What you'll learn visualize time series in Tableau Naturally, there are limitations when dealing with the unpredictable and the unknown. Convert Fields between Discrete and Continuous. In general, the more data points you have in your time series, the better the resulting forecast will be. The original temporal method uses the natural season length of the temporal granularity (TG) of the view. A Complete Guide To Get A Grasp Of Time Series Analysis - Simplilearn.com Forecasting the closing price of a stock each day. The book can get a little technical, but its a great resource for graduate students or as a reference guide for researchers. All Rights Reserved, Special Investigation Unit Analyst, Allstate Insurance, Texas Rangers boost attendance and optimize marketing spend with 360-degree view of ballpark operations, 3 Activities to Introduce Kids to the Fun World of Data, Data Analytics: The Key to Unlocking the Retail Advantage, Three ways to help everyone make fast, data-driven decisions with modern BI, Announcing new Tableau Data Literacy curriculum for higher education, Charting a Course: How Insurance Companies Can Use Geospatial Analytics in Tableau, How Insurers Can Create Competitive Advantages Using Geospatial Analytics in Tableau, My Tableau Story with Visionary Sean Miller, Visual Analytics: Translating Business Questions into Calculations, Visual Analytics: Best Practices, Sharing & Collaboration. Further, time series data can be classified into two main categories: In time series data, variations can occur sporadically throughout the data: Time series analysis and forecasting models must define the types of data relevant to answering the business question. In order to utilize the analysis to its fullest, you have to stay current with new trends and theories, as well as continue to deepen your understanding. Time series forecasting is the method of exploring and analyzing time-series data recorded or collected over a set period of time. A Gentle Introduction to Exponential Smoothing for Time Series 18 Time Series Analysis Tactics That Will Help You Win in 2020. There are three important components to time series : Trend, Seasonality and Error. The Tableau platform allows Tinuiti to quickly pull data from any one of a complex mix of data channels and create hyper-accurate, custom dashboards for the clients. As mentioned in the beginning of the article, we will use three models. Marta Magnuszewska, Trading algorithms that work autonomously also utilize time series analysis, collecting data on the ever-changing market to react to minute financial changes and trade appropriately. Building a Time Series Chart in Tableau | Pluralsight Time series Forecasting tutorial | DataCamp You will note that we have used the connection object to deploy the model in TabPy. How Forecasting Works in Tableau - Tableau In time series analysis, analysts record data points at consistent intervals over a set period of time rather than just recording the data points intermittently or randomly. Using time series analysis and forecasting modeling, the company can forecast supply chain and processes in its manufacturing department and forecast seasonal trends. The open-source programming language and environment R can complete common time series analysis functions, such as plotting, with just a few keystrokes. for 2 months with the AWS Free Tier. This is an oldie but a goodie. What Is a Time Series and How Is It Used to Analyze Data? - Investopedia I am a Senior Consultant and an Anaplan Certified Model Builder & Solution Architect with a proven track record in financial modeling and analysis, data modeling, wrangling, and mining, data visualization and analytics, time series forecasting, and hypothesis testing. The fifth edition also includes an expanded chapter of special topics such as unit root testing and specialized models. The company used the historical length of patient stays, treatments, and conditions data to chart when patients received certain treatments and how that affected patient outcomes. Drag the Order Date field to the Columns shelf and the Sales variable to the Rows shelf. Given the following information, the task is to predict the demand for the . Since the assembly of season length candidates by periodic regression usually produces one or two clear winning lengths if seasonality actually exists in the data, the return of a single candidate indicates likely seasonality. Therefore, the existence of any seasonality is unlikely. Forecasting requires at least a Year date part. In this case there is no temporal granularity (TG), so potential season lengths must be derived from the data. The prediction calculation is now added as a calculated field in the Data pane. Naive Forecasting The simplest version of forecasting is naive forecasting. Time series analysis is a unique field. In this research work, Python and its libraries are applied for the exploratory data analysis of this secondary dataset. Time Series Forecasting in Tableau 20,805 views Feb 4, 2019 355 Dislike Share Anthony B. Smoak 16.2K subscribers In this video we'll discuss the Tableau Forecasting options. Whichever of the ten seasonal models or three non-seasonal models has the lowest AIC, that model is used to compute the forecast. For more information, see Tips for analytics objects in Tableau Help. Timeseries forecasting - SlideShare We are ready to visualize the time series: The above is our time series plot. As always with analysis, the best analysis is only useful if the data is of a useable quality. Use the Ignore Last option in the Forecast Options dialog box to removeor trimsuch partial periods. For details, see Forecasting When No Date is in the View. Time series analysis is a type of data analysis that takes an in-depth look at time series data, which is data that changes over time or for which time is considered a variable in the results. Similarly, we define calculated fields for the other 2 models. Despite this, the study of the subject tends to veer toward academic pursuits, graduate studies, or researchers. Times series analysis helps us study our world and learn how we progress within it. Time-series forecasting is the process of using past data to predict future events. Many of the recommended texts teaching the subjects fundamental theories and practices have been around for several decades. Ridhima Kumar on LinkedIn: #timeseriesanalysis #forecasting #statistics Time series analysis is a technical and robust subject, and this guide just scratches the surface. Time series forecasting is the use of a model to predict future values based on previously observed values. Using Tableau + Python for predictive analytics . Steps below summarize how the integration and analysis can be done using time series data. The first thing to consider is the amount of data at handthe more points of observation you have, the better your understanding. Time series forecasting is part of predictive analytics. We will discuss these in Tableau. It also includes examples and practical advice and comes with a free online appendix. Problem: Business decisions were based on static reports manually compiled by the team, which ate up time and resources. Begin your own application of time series analysis with easy-to-use visualization software to easily identify trends, find outliers, and compare data over time. In addition to covering various methods for forecasting, the book contains over 300 exercises from multiple industries including finance, healthcare, and engineering. Time isn't just a measurement included in the datait's the primary axis on which the data sits. 2003-2023 Tableau Software, LLC, a Salesforce Company. Data that is dirty, poorly processed, overly processed, or isnt properly collected can significantly skew results and create wildly inaccurate forecasts. While time series data is data collected over time, there are different types of data that describe how and when that time data was recorded. In the dropdown list, select Months, and then click OK. As of the release of Tableau Desktop 2018.1, you can now hover over a grayed-out field in order to see what your view is missing to use the feature. Data Analysis Course Time Series Analysis & Forecasting(Version-1) Venkat Reddy 2. Tableau does not change the appearance of your visualization, and does not actually change your date value. The state of your forecasting and data makes a difference as to when you want to use it. We also import TabPyClient in our python environment to create a connection object. Easy predictive analytics adds tremendous value to almost any data project. We will specifically look at time series forecasting in this story. Stock prices are also reported over time and involve time series analysis. Likewise, time series analysis is ideal for forecasting weather changes, helping meteorologists predict everything from tomorrows weather report to future years of climate change. It is a powerful forecasting method that may be used as an alternative to the popular Box-Jenkins ARIMA family of methods. Its much easier to forecast a shorter time horizon with fewer variables than it is a longer time horizon. Time gives an extra dimension or relevance to our analysis and measures are plotted against a time axis or an interval. We will use Jupyter notebook to build our python codes and then move on to Tableau. The print version and Kindle version are available through Amazon but are not as up-to-date as the online edition. To align the two axes in a dual axes chart to use the same scale, right-click (Control-click on Mac) the secondary axis, in this case Quantile Predict Median Profit, and select Synchronize Axis. Yearly series rarely have seasonality, but, if they do, it must also be derived from the data. The retail reports units sold and ordered, prices, and revenue by time of year, so they can base their product orders based on this information. However, the orange line representing the prediction calculation, Quantile Predict Median Profit, does extend to the end of the graph. When forecasting with time series analysis, which is extremely complex, extrapolation is required. A Gentle Introduction to the Box-Jenkins Method for Time Series Forecasting Forecasting - Tableau The index column is a timeseries format. Forecasting and Time Series Analysis in Tableau | Udemy Introduction to Time Series Analysis. All forecast algorithms are simple models of a real-world data generating process (DGP). Practical Time Series Analysis | Coursera Quality metrics measure how well the model matches the DGP. Predictive Modeling Functions in Time Series Visualizations Applies to: Tableau Cloud, Tableau Desktop, Tableau Public, Tableau Server This document describes the steps required to extend a time axis into the future, so that you can make predictions for future dates using predictive modeling functions. Forecasting is the name of the game here. If such series have seasonality, the season lengths are likely 60. Data is not added to the underlying data source; marks are simply generated and added to the view. All rights reserved, Applies to: Tableau Cloud, Tableau Desktop, Tableau Public, Tableau Server, When to Use the Attribute (ATTR) Function. If there are still not enough data points, Tableau will estimate a monthly forecast and return the aggregated yearly forecast to your view. The sales and marketing teams used time series analysis dashboards (and other data analytics strategies) to quickly identify opportunities, especially related to forecasting against seasonal trends. With Tableau 's rise to prominence came a growing demand for data science integration. Forecasting and Time Series Analysis in Tableau | Udemy In the Extend Date Range dialog, lets extend the axis by 16 months: Tableau has automatically updated the view by extending the horizontal axis and includes predictions on these future dates: Notice that the blue Profit line doesnt extend to the end of the graph. Solution: Using better data and faster analysis, Bronto Skylift cut analysis time from one day to one hour. When no date dimension is present, you can add a forecast if there is a dimension field in the view that has integer values. Tableau provides a series of different forecast options, including the most common Actual & Forecast, Trend, Precision, Precision %, etc. If youre interested in predictive modeling, also available in Tableau, see How Predictive Modeling Functions Work in Tableau. Both long range and short range . While forecasting and prediction generally mean the same thing, there is a notable distinction. For example: Just as there are many types and models, there are also a variety of methods to study data. Like several other titles on this list, this is a solid textbook for graduate studies as well as a handy reference guide for researchers. All models with a multiplicative component or with aggregated forecasts have simulated bands, while all other models use the closed form equations. They utilized time series analysis combined with media forecasting to create what if analyses for their clients. Download File Introduction To Time Series And Forecasting Solution Date parts refer to a particular member of a temporal measure such as February. Tableau dates support a range of such time units, including Year, Quarter, Month, and Day. Forecasting and Time Series Analysis in Tableau in Business Analytics & Intelligence, Business This helps staff easily make sense of channel-level data and reduces their average time spent on data reporting by 60%. And we've made sure that you are provided with everything you need to become proficient in time series analysis. A Guide to Time Series Forecasting in R You Should Know - Simplilearn.com ADVANCED ANALYTICS: TABLEAU + PYTHON - ClearPeaks Forecast algorithms try to find a regular pattern in measures that can be continued into the future. The co-author Paul Cowpertwait also features the data sets on a companion website. The typical guidelines for data quality apply here: When dealing with time series analysis, it is even more important that the data was collected at consistent intervals over the period of time being tracked. Good forecasting works with clean, time stamped data and can identify the genuine trends and patterns in historical data. We will use three time series models which are built in python using the superstore dataset ( retail industry data ). The book acts as an introductory guide for graduate studies, as well as a practical reference guide for practitioners and researchers in the field. Time series forecasting occurs when you make scientific predictions based on historical time stamped data. Advanced Time Series Data Analysis: Forecasting Using EViews This helps the analysis identify systemic patterns in the data that help form trends, cycles, or seasonal variances. Problem: Traditional audits were time-consuming and did not add much value. Exponential smoothing is a time series forecasting method for univariate data that can be extended to support data with a systematic trend or seasonal component. Now that we have deployed these models in TabPy, lets consume it in Tableau. Beware that time series analysis of financial data can include so many variations that complex models are required. About. 2003-2022 Tableau Software LLC. Forecast in Tableau. Read Free Introduction To Time Series And Forecasting Solution Manual Basically anyone who has consistent historical data can analyze that data with time series analysis methods and then model, forecasting, and predict. Let's use Trend and Season as additive. The code for this sample can be found on the dotnet/machinelearning-samples repository on GitHub. ARIMA allows us to forecast future values in terms of a linear combination of past values. Forecasting and Time Series Analysis in Tableau [8.1/10] - Coursemarks.com A time series model is first used to obtain an understanding of the underlying forces and structure that produced the data, and secondly, to fit a model that will predict future behavior. If the forecasting model is allowed to consider this data, the resulting forecast will be inaccurate. Part dates are supported, but all parts must refer to the same underlying field. Time-series Analysis in Tableau Time series analysis is a statistical technique used to record and analyze data points over a period of time, such as daily, monthly, yearly, etc. Because of this, there are thousands of books about the study, and some are old and outdated. Explore a few time series analysis examples below. A model that is too complex can lead to either lack of fit or overfitting, which does not distinguish between noise errors and true relationships, resulting in skewed analysis. Similarly, you can create functions for other models. Watch a video:To see related concepts demonstrated in Tableau, watch Forecasting(Link opens in a new window), a 6-minute free training video. The final step is to extend the horizontal axis into the future so that you can add marks beyond the current date range. There is a dimension Year and a measure of Revenue. A model called ARIMA is frequently used to forecast and forecast information based on time series data. It considers periodic cycles when predicting what your data will look like in the future. Hypothesis Generation is the process of listing out all the possible factors that can affect the outcome. We will be using this connection object to deploy our models on the TabPy Server that we initiated. Time series analysis is a complex subject, and even these books barely scratch the surface of its uses and evolution. To see how, follow along with the below example. However, we are only interested in the forecast; we can exclude this datapoint or use LAST()=FALSE in the filter box. Forecasting and Time Series Analysis in Tableau Use Tableau to work with time series, generate forecasts and even add R functionality to enhance Tableau. Please follow the steps outlined below to create a time series chart. This is known as a time horizona fixed point in time where a process (like the forecast) ends. However, forecasting relies heavily on the amount of data, possibly even more so than other analyses. To learn more about theories and read real customer stories, check out our time series analysis resources page. . HTTP download also available at fast speeds. Dates can be on Rows, Columns, or Marks (with the exception of the Tooltip target). Finally, you learn the lessons and tips from a retail use case and apply the . This helped to answer questions like what would happen if we invested here, instead of there? and If we invested more money, what return would we see? This allows their clients to make the most informed decisions possible when deciding to invest with Tinuiti. Your home for data science. Well, I love it and I cant stress enough on how easy it is to explore your data. Time Series Analysis and Forecasting using Python | Udemy Tableau can use either of two methods for deriving season length. The optimization method is global. This course is an introduction to building forecasting solutions with Google Cloud. Tableau automatically selects the most appropriate method for a given view. We picked an array that covers the initial introduction to references and guides along with your time series analysis self-study. It predicts future events by analyzing the trends of the past, on the assumption that future trends will hold similar to historical trends. In this section, I begin with the excel file of sales data, which I obtained from the Tableau Community Forum. More complex functions involve finding seasonal values or irregularities. Timeseries forecasting 1. It also can help identify if an outlier is truly an outlier or if it is part of a larger cycle. This does not mean that Tableau can model two different season lengths at the same time. The below code sorts the sales figures in ascending order and aggregates the data at a month level. Many Ridhima Kumar on LinkedIn: #timeseriesanalysis #forecasting #statistics #datascience Forecasting in Tableau uses a technique known as exponential smoothing. Tableau Python Forecasting: Increase Your Accuracy! Time Series Forecasting Service - Amazon Forecast - Amazon Web Services These models capture the evolving trend or seasonality of your data and extrapolate them into the future. Exponential smoothing models iteratively forecast future values of a regular time series of values from weighted averages of past values of the series.